Novel mechanisms and anti-platelet therapies of COVID-19-associated thrombosis

COVID-19 patients have a higher incidence of thrombotic events. Increased hypercoagulability was found in severe COVID-19 patients, but the mechanism of how SARS-CoV-2 virus affect our blood coagulation system is not fully understood. Development of Thin Polymer Strips for COVID-19 Vaccine Delivery

This project will develop thin polymer strips that dissolve rapidly in the mouth and can deliver a therapeutic payload. Specifically, the proposed strips will be loaded with vaccine particles that can be delivered directly to the bloodstream via the sub-lingual mucous membranes. COVID-19 Grocery Response NDG

Grocery Response NDG is a grocery ordering and delivery program for seniors 70+ who are confined to their homes during the pandemic. The project is a joint initiative of Concordia University (Ageing + Communication + Technologies – ACT) and New Hope Seniors Centre. Multi-OMIC biomarkers to predict neonatal vaccine response

Many babies die within the first month of life from infectious diseases. Despite successful neonatal vaccination programs, it is not yet possible to accurately predict if a vaccine will work on a newborn child, at the individual “personalized” level.
